Output 884be8c4418f6999a7ae84fa52ace39df2e0395001d9ebc4b121e0ba926c60d6:5

value
26529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bc8b63dec291e9c75a804da33aa29f4fff5783d OP_EQUAL
address
3BWvfmwe7awJ3MK6HR2C41r2kMvkqd7rb9
transaction
884be8c4418f6999a7ae84fa52ace39df2e0395001d9ebc4b121e0ba926c60d6
spent
true